    Job Summary: Respon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ing HVAC systems for commercial and residential properties. Technician will be assigned to multiple locations throughout the Greater Baton Rouge Area and must be available for after hour emergency calls.

    Essential Job Duties: (Included but not limited to)

    Responsible for all preventive maintenance, necessary maintenance and minor repairs to the HVAC systems on commercial and residential properties. Must have working knowledge of building mechanical, electrical, and HVAC systems to ensure proper operations.

    Conduct periodic general preventative maintenance on HVAC systems. This includes normal lubrication, adjustment, cleaning, replacement of consumable parts (filters, indicator lights, etc) and periodic testing of equipment.

    Prepare and maintain maintenance logs and records. Familiarity with preventative maintenance and work order software systems.

    Perform all assigned work so as to ensure the safety of the building occupants and insure continuous operation.

    Install new HVAC systems in both residential and commercial properties, ensure proper operation and function.

    Able to install and perform preventative and repair maintenance on generators.
